@prostheticneck actually... :) it's not. i'm one of the old-timers who disagree. There are a bunch of reasons why - phonetically, the double "ch" in "choke cherry" and the ending "L" sound and conceptually: Her fetus is the coal and she throws open like "the walnut safe".
reieto 7 months ago
@reieto
She's not saying "choke cherry", she is saying to throw open the walls of Jericho and then "burn this whole mad house down" which refers to the biblical city of Jericho. The opening of the walls and walnut safe probably have to do with her daughter being born, but that's up to the listener to interpret.

This period - Blue Bell Knoll & Heaven Or Las Vegas - was the perfect marriage of the Cocteau Twins sound and commercial accessibility. I don't mean that in a bad way at all. The music was inspired and uplifting and Liz never looked more beautiful that she did in this video & in Heaven Or Las Vegas. As a long-time fan, this period ushered in a new sense of creative maturity and direction. This music was the door to introduce new fans to what lay inside...
